God hides some ideal in every human soul. At some time in our life we feel a trembling, fearful longing to do some good thing. Life finds its noblest spring of excellence in this hidden impulse to do our best.
Robert Collyer
There are one-story intellects, two-story intellects, and three-story intellects with skylights. All fact collectors, who have o aim beyond their facts, are one-story men. Two-story men compare, reason, generalize, using the labors of the fact collects as well as their own. Three-story men idealize, imagine, predict; their best illumination comes from above, through the skylight.
Oliver Wendell Holmes

Give the best you have received from the past
to the best that you may come to know in the future.
Accept life daily not as a cup to be drained but
as a chalice to be filled with whatsoever things are
honest, pure, lovely, and of good report.
Making a living is best undertaken as a part of the more
Important business of making a life.
Every now and again take a good look at something not made
With the hands – a mountain, a star, the turn of a stream.
There will come to you wisdom and patience and solace and,
Above all, the assurance that you are not alone in the world.
Sidney Lovett
